diff options
| author | Niklas | 2011-06-28 10:50:32 +0200 |
|---|---|---|
| committer | Niklas | 2011-06-28 10:50:32 +0200 |
| commit | 00b7964459cd05a2767fa6fb18c691d4e72a4752 (patch) | |
| tree | 3a39832f113ebe2785ad706755497739fdcd6112 /workspace/networkDiscovery/dhcpcd/mk/prog.mk | |
| parent | fixed kernel command line reading & fixed performShutDown / performReboot (diff) | |
| download | fbgui-00b7964459cd05a2767fa6fb18c691d4e72a4752.tar.gz fbgui-00b7964459cd05a2767fa6fb18c691d4e72a4752.tar.xz fbgui-00b7964459cd05a2767fa6fb18c691d4e72a4752.zip | |
added the networkDiscovery project into a new workspace folder
hope that everything will work fine with eclipse afterwards ...
Diffstat (limited to 'workspace/networkDiscovery/dhcpcd/mk/prog.mk')
| -rw-r--r-- | workspace/networkDiscovery/dhcpcd/mk/prog.mk | 34 |
1 files changed, 34 insertions, 0 deletions
diff --git a/workspace/networkDiscovery/dhcpcd/mk/prog.mk b/workspace/networkDiscovery/dhcpcd/mk/prog.mk new file mode 100644 index 0000000..6f2560c --- /dev/null +++ b/workspace/networkDiscovery/dhcpcd/mk/prog.mk @@ -0,0 +1,34 @@ +# rules to build a program +# based on FreeBSD's bsd.prog.mk + +# Copyright 2008 Roy Marples <roy@marples.name> + +BINDIR?= ${PREFIX}/usr/bin +BINMODE?= 0755 +OBJS+= ${SRCS:.c=.o} + +INSTALL?= install + +all: ${PROG} ${MAN} + +${PROG}: ${SCRIPTS} ${OBJS} + ${CC} ${LDFLAGS} -o $@ ${OBJS} ${LDADD} + +_proginstall: ${PROG} + ${INSTALL} -d ${DESTDIR}${BINDIR} + ${INSTALL} -m ${BINMODE} ${PROG} ${DESTDIR}${BINDIR} + +include ${MK}/depend.mk +include ${MK}/man.mk +include ${MK}/dist.mk + +install: _proginstall maninstall + +clean: + rm -f ${OBJS} ${PROG} ${CLEANFILES} + +LINTFLAGS?= -hx +LINTFLAGS+= -X 159,247,352 + +lint: ${SRCS:.c=.c} + ${LINT} ${LINTFLAGS} ${CFLAGS:M-[DIU]*} $^ ${.ALLSRC} |
